Anne’s Story

At 42, I was living in Cooperstown, NY—married, working as a librarian, and taking classes to become a financial planner. Life seemed stable and planned out. But everything shifted when my husband asked for a divorce.

In that moment of upheaval, I paused to reassess. I asked myself a simple but powerful question: If not now, when? That question became the catalyst for a major life transition. I relocated to the Asheville, NC area, made a career change, and began again—this time on my own terms.

Over the next 12 years, I built a rewarding career in the financial planning industry, helping individuals and families make informed decisions about their financial futures. But as I approached my own next chapter, I began to reflect on what I wanted this phase of life to look like—and how I could use my experience to support others doing the same.
